Lovely Bones

Always an opportunist, when asked to collaborate with Alta Interiors, I instantly thought a little bigger than I expect they were anticipating.
For months, I’d been looking for a bed and came up against various versions of boucle white curved headboard beds, from expensive to big-box stores, they were everywhere and considering how abundant they were, it seemed Australia couldn’t get enough. Alta-Interiors approached me, and frustrated with my bed hunt, instead of asking to make a stool or something small, I suggested we build a bed together.

The initial bed I designed was a masculine, modern, steel-framed bed with an upholstered headboard and built-in matching floating drawers, imagine a slightly futuristic design, but set in the 70’s. Unfortunately, the manufacturing and retail costs on this were huge, and so this idea was parked for the future (when my manufacturing budgets have increased!).
Creativity always brews under restraint though, so I changed my path, opted to purchase stainless steel bedsides (got my hit), and instead developed an upholstered bed that is very feminine leaning, a complete flip from my original idea. I wanted to create a shape I wasn’t seeing, curves, but in different places, and I added extra layers of detail in the form of fringing that elegantly grazes the floor.

The bed is titled Bones, which is something I wasn’t sure about for a while, “is that morbid?”. It’s titled after the Femur-esque curves of the bed base, which was a feature I loved as soon as I saw it getting shaped in the workshop, I was very particular about how slim the feet needed to be.
Bones is inspired by sleek 1950s spaces, vintage cinema, and the desire to create something uniquely feminine. A confident bed for those with refined tastes who seek something a little different.
